Jay Kay to hang up hat?
Quote:
The Sun newspaper (UK) has a report today (Friday) saying that Jay is ready to retire. The article says that he "wants to quit music for good — to live the quiet life at home with his beloved dogs."

"There are other things I want to do with my life after spending 15 years doing this."

"I like what I do and I have made myself a good living. But I just don't like the c**p that goes with it."

"I want peace and quiet and to meet a nice girl and have some little pitter-patterers (children) and chill out."
